Phlebotomist Salary in Henderson, Nevada

The median phlebotomist salary in Henderson, NV is $40,071 per year, which is 4.0% above the national median and 5.0% above the Nevada state average.

Phlebotomist Salary in Henderson by Experience

In Henderson, an entry-level phlebotomist earns around $31,200, while experienced professionals earn up to $52,000 per year. The local cost of living index is 102% of the national average.

How to Become a Phlebotomist in Henderson

Education

Most phlebotomist positions require a postsecondary nondegree award. Henderson and the surrounding Nevada area have institutions offering relevant programs.

Job Outlook

Nationally, phlebotomist employment is projected to grow 8% over the next decade (faster than average). Demand in Henderson may vary based on local industry and population growth.
